Custom colored labels tag and organize your inbox — applied by hand, by a rule's add-label action, or by the built-in smart labels for receipts and finance. Click a label in the sidebar to see everything under it.

01What powers these

Everything below runs on real controls — nothing invented.

Custom colored labels

Create labels in 13 colors; rename, recolor, or hide any — including the built-in smart labels.

Auto-applied by rules

Any inbox rule's add-label action tags matching mail the moment it arrives, on every sync.

Built-in smart labels

Receipts and finance mail auto-label out of the box (amount + context, or a known bank domain).

Filter by a click

Every label is a sidebar shortcut with a live count — one click shows every thread under it.

Manual toggle anywhere

Tag a thread by hand from the reading view or the context rail; a manual toggle always wins.

Stack with other actions

Combine add-label with mark-important, move, or route-to-agent in a single rule.
